NG60 EGU is a 2011 Volvo C70 in Silver with a 1,997c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.2%.

Across all 2011 Volvo C70 models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.4% with a typical mileage of 60,644 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Volvo C70 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 11,186 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NG60 EGU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Volvo C70 typ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 15 years old, this Volvo C70 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
